Web14 jan. 2024 · Momentum can be thought of as 'mass in motion' and is given by the expression: Momentum = mass x velocity. The amount of momentum an object has … Momentum is mass times velocity. The symbol is p: p = m v Example: What is the momentum of a 1500 kg car going at highway speed of 28 m/s (about 100 km/h or 60 mph)? p = m v p = 1500 kg × 28 m/s p = 42,000 kg m/s The unit for momentum is: kg m/s (kilogram meter per second), or N s (Newton … Meer weergeven Impulse is change in momentum. Δ is the symbol for "change in", so: Impulse is Δp Force can be calculated from the change in momentum over time (called the "time rate of change" of momentum): F = Δp Δt Meer weergeven We can rearrange: F = Δp Δt Into: Δp = F Δt So we can calculate the Impulse (the change in momentum) from force applied for a period of time. Meer weergeven Momentum is a vector: it has size AND direction. Sometimes we don't mention the direction, but other times it is important! Meer weergeven Conserved: the total stays the same (within a closed system). Closed System: where nothing transfers in or out, and no external force acts on it.
